John Healey as chancellor will now have to deliver on what John Healey as the former defence secretary said the Treasury failed to do - properly fund Britian's armed forces.

When he resigned from Sir Keir Starmer's government last month he accused the Treasury of being "unwilling" to properly fund the Defence Investment Plan (DIP).

This was supposed to set out details of defence spending to modernise the military and reverse what he had called "the hollowing out" of the armed forces.

The DIP's publication had been delayed by nearly a year as Healey wrestled with the Treasury and No 10 to fund the plans. He didn't get anywhere near what he said was needed.

When Healey resigned last month, he had been offered only an extra £13.5bn - what amounted to a 0.08% increase in the defence budget.

At the time he made clear that was not enough to keep the country safe and to meet rising threats.

Those close to him said in reality the offer amounted only to an extra £10bn, with the rest what they called "Treasury Trickery".

Healey's resignation letter also expressed his frustration that the government had no clear timetable to meet its promise of increasing the UK's defence spending to 3% of GDP.

He wanted to reach that target by 2030, the year when many in Nato have said the alliance must be ready for conflict.

But under Sir Keir, the 3% pledge remained vague - some time in the next parliament. A further Nato pledge to increase defence spending to 3.5% of GDP by 2035 appeared to be even more remote.

Now as Andy Burnham's chancellor, Healey will be under pressure to put his money where his mouth is.

But as chancellor he can't just focus on defence. There will be many competing demands.

And the extra spending he argued for as defence secretary is significant. According to calculations by the Office for Budget Responsibility (OBR), reaching this 3% threshold will demand an additional £17.3bn per year by 2029–30. The overall defence budget would have to rise from more than £63bn a year to closer to £90bn by 2030.

Any increase in defence spending will increase the pressure for tax rises, though Healey has argued in the past for "creative funding options". That might suggest he has thought of other ways to fund the Ministry of Defence.

The Liberal Democrats have argued for defence bonds - though Sir Keir argued that was just another way of borrowing money.

But without extra funding, Healey has been clear Britain's armed forces will not be ready to meet rising threats. A revised DIP published following his resignation still had a £5bn black hole.

Key plans to transform the military with drones, and uncrewed warships and aircraft are still not fully funded. Defence chiefs have been emphasising the importance of learning the lessons from the war in Ukraine. But plans for new air defence systems and long-range weapons remain underfunded.

Now he's the chancellor, Healey will have the opportunity to set out a plan to increase defence spending to 3% of GDP himself.

If he is true to his word, it can only mean positive news for his successor as defence secretary.
